What is SCHD?
SCHD is an exchange-traded fund handled by Charles Schwab Investment Management. The concept of dividend frequency describes how typically dividends are dispersed by a financial investment lorry like SCHD throughout a. For SCHD, dividends are paid quarterly, which suggests investors can anticipate to get dividends four times a year.
Understanding Quarterly Dividend Payments
SCHD pays dividends to its investors on the following schedule:
Dividend Payment MonthEx-Dividend DatePayment DateMarchNormally late FebruaryGenerally mid-MarchJuneGenerally late MayGenerally mid-JuneSeptemberGenerally late AugustNormally mid-SeptemberDecemberUsually late NovemberNormally mid-December
It's important to note that the exact dates may vary slightly from year to year, though the basic timeline tends to remain consistent.

Why Dividend Frequency Matters
Understanding the dividend frequency of an investment like schd dividend yield percentage is vital for several reasons:

Cash Flow Management: Quarterly dividends offer a more routine cash inflow compared to annual or semi-annual dividends. This can assist financiers manage their money flow more successfully.

Reinvestment Opportunities: Investors can benefit from SCHD's dividend reinvestment strategy (DRIP), allowing them to immediately reinvest dividends to purchase more shares, intensifying returns over time.

Income Planning: For senior citizens or income-dependent investors, knowing when to expect dividends can aid in budgeting and monetary planning.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How frequently does SCHD pay dividends?
SCHD pays dividends quarterly, usually dispersed in March, June, September, and December.
